Welcome to the Treehouse Community
Want to collaborate on code errors? Have bugs you need feedback on? Looking for an extra set of eyes on your latest project? Get support with fellow developers, designers, and programmers of all backgrounds and skill levels here with the Treehouse Community! While you're at it, check out some resources Treehouse students have shared here.
Looking to learn something new?
Treehouse offers a seven day free trial for new students. Get access to thousands of hours of content and join thousands of Treehouse students and alumni in the community today.
Start your free trial
Leon Morris
11,014 PointsBecoming a Full-stack Developer with Treehouse
Hi everyone!
I'm pretty ambitious when it comes to using Treehouse - I love the tracks on offer and I think the breadth of topics is seriously good.
That being said, I'm struggling to figure out a good route covering multiple tracks. What do people think is the best way to progress from no coding experience (I have a bit of HTML and CSS exp) to becoming full-stack using multiple tracks?
i.e. in what order should I take the tracks on offer to get there? There's so many on offer I just don't know!
Cheers!
1 Answer
Henrik Christensen
Python Web Development Techdegree Student 38,322 PointsI really don't think there is a correct answer to this but here is a couple of suggestions:
- Start with the front-end track to learn the html and css - then move on to the full-stack javascript.
- Start with the front-end track to learn the html, css, javascript and jQuery - then go take the php track for the back-end
Keep in mind that you can use RoR, python etc., instead of the php track - I only used the php track in the example cause it's very popular in my area :-)
Good Luck, Happy Coding! :-D
Leon Morris
11,014 PointsLeon Morris
11,014 PointsThanks so much, very helpful!
Ricky Catron
13,023 PointsRicky Catron
13,023 PointsLeon Morris focus on the last part where he said "I only used the php track in the example cause it's very popular in my area :-)" Find out what is popular in your area and make that your backend language.